An element X has the following isotopic composition 200X = 90%, 199X = 8% and 202X = 2%. The weighted average atomic mass of the element X is closest to
पर्याय
201 u
202 u
199 u
200 u
Advertisements
उत्तर
200 u
Explanation:
X = `((200 xx 90) + (199xx 8) + (202 xx 2))/100`
= 199.96
= 200 u
